Mijanès, a region in the French Pyrenees, is characterized by its mountainous terrain, extensive forests, and numerous glacial lakes. Altitudes range from 1130 meters up to 2000 meters at the Mijanès-Donezan ski resort, offering a diverse landscape for outdoor pursuits. The area features a mix of high peaks, river valleys like the Bruyante, and ancient trails winding through birch, beech, and fir forests. This varied environment supports several sports like hiking, road cycling, touring cycling, jogging, and more.

Mijanès provides a vast network of marked hiking trails, from easy strolls to challenging mountain excursions. Popular routes include those leading to the Rabassoles Ponds and Pic de Tarbesou. Hikers can find detailed information and routes in the Hiking around Mijanès guide.
Mijanès offers challenging mountain excursions that access high-altitude lakes and peaks. The region features a dozen peaks ranging from 1776 to 2542 meters, such as Pic du Tarbesou and Pic des Llauses. For more strenuous options, consult the Mountain Hikes around Mijanès guide.
Mijanès is characterized by its mountainous terrain, extensive forests, and numerous glacial lakes. Notable natural features include the emerald Etangs de Rabassoles and the deep blue Étang Bleu. The Col de Pailhères, a mountain pass at 2001 meters (6,565 feet), offers spectacular views.
Mijanès is a destination for road cycling and touring cycling, featuring challenging mountain passes. The Col de Pailhères, reaching 2001 meters (6,565 feet), is a significant draw for road cyclists. Mijanès provides ample opportunities for jogging with its extensive network of trails and forest roads. Routes along the Bruyante river or through the various forest sections offer natural settings for running. The Running Trails around Mijanès guide offers specific routes.
Mijanès is known for its extensive forests, often referred to as 'Quebec Ariègeois.' These forests are primarily composed of birch, beech, and fir trees. Numerous discreet trails wind through these diverse forests, offering shaded routes.

Altitudes in Mijanès range from 1130 meters (3,707 feet) up to 2000 meters (6,562 feet) at the Mijanès-Donezan ski resort. The surrounding peaks reach up to 2542 meters (8,340 feet). Glacial lakes are situated between 1861 and 1930 meters (6,106 and 6,332 feet).
